Transaction bdae730d2368bd21f3a74416f36a1e6a7dd4e9adbc50d5686182008ee06b4766
1 Input
1 Outputs
- bdae730d2368bd21f3a74416f36a1e6a7dd4e9adbc50d5686182008ee06b4766:0
value 141318
address 31wrujVVhf92puvwe4uE1cDgKNc4gXuQRz